中介者模式例子UML

2017-03-04 16:41:47 0 举报
仅支持查看
中介者模式是一种行为设计模式,它通过引入一个中介对象来封装一组对象之间的交互。在这个例子中,有三个对象:客户、销售员和产品。客户想要购买产品,销售员负责销售产品。为了简化客户和销售员之间的交互,我们引入了一个中介者对象——销售部门。当客户想要购买产品时,他们只需要与销售部门交互,而不需要直接与销售员交互。这样,如果以后需要修改客户和销售员之间的交互方式,只需要修改销售部门就可以了。这个例子展示了中介者模式如何简化对象之间的交互,并使得系统更加灵活和可维护。
作者其他创作
大纲/内容
评论
0 条评论
下一页